I'm at the point in my honing where I can pretty easily get an edge that'll pop hairs like crazy. But sometimes that edge causes some irritation when I shave with it.

What makes an edge comfortable? How can a screamin' sharp edge feel rough and uncomfortable sometimes?

I'm using a Norton and 1 and .5 micron pastes. I usually get the razor to catch and cut hairs off the 4K side, then move on to the 8K for 25 laps with some pressure and 5 to 10 laps with no pressure. Then 10 to 20 laps on the 1 micron and 10 to 20 on the .5. Sometimes I do some work on a Swaty before I go to the pastes, depending on how the edge is behaving off the 8K.

Also, when you guys talk about a "smooth" edge, are you referring to the whole bevel, or just the actual edge?

It's possible that the problem is my shaving technique. Ironically, I've been honing since August but only shaving for about three or four weeks, so I still go through phases where I irritate the heck out of my face and then have to take it easy for a couple of days...
